Norwich to St Albans City by train

Planning a train journey from Norwich to St Albans City? The trip usually takes about 2hrs 52 mins, covering approximately 92 miles (148 kilometres). With roughly 34 trains operating daily, you have plenty of options to suit your schedule. Booking your tickets ahead of time can snag you fares as low as £21.00, offering an economical choice for savvy trav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Norwich to St Albans City start from as little as £21.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Norwich to St Albans City start from £78.00 one way, or £79.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Norwich to St Albans City are available for £108.60 one way, or £171.80 return

Facilities and Services

Stepping into Norwich Station, you are greeted with a wide array of amenities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. The station is fully accessible, offering step-free access throughout, including accessible ticket machines and toilets. For those needing assistance, staff help is available throughout the week, with prominent information available at the ticket office. There is also a free water refill point and vending machines for snacks.

Want some coffee for the road? You’re in luck. Enjoy a fresh brew from AMT Coffee, or take your pick from a Costa Coffee or Starbucks, all conveniently located within the station.

Ticketing and Smart Solutions

For ticket purchases, Norwich Train Station offers a dedicated ticket office open from early morning till late in the evening, ensuring that you can organize your journey at any time of day. Ticket machines are readily available, and for those using smartcards, there are validators and issuance facilities onsite. The lack of a customer help point could be a slight hiccup in an otherwise seamless service experience.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Norwich is well-connected with vast transport links to other areas. For those in search of local exploration, the Norwich PLUSBUS ticket allows for unlimited bus travel within the city when purchased in conjunction with your train ticket. Furthermore, the rail replacement and bus services are conveniently accessible directly from the station forecourt.

If you're considering where to venture next, the station offers links to several popular destinations. Take a direct train from Norwich to bustling urban centers like London Liverpool Street or experience the rustic charm of coastal towns such as Great Yarmouth and Lowestoft. For family outings, the Norwich to Sheringham service promises an idyllic journey with stunning rural views.

Facilities and Amenities

The station is well-equipped for both seasoned rail travelers and occasional passengers. Ticketing is seamless here, with a ticket office open from early morning until late into the evening. Ticket machines are available for those in a rush or purchasing online, and they cater to those using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The station is designed for accessibility, with step-free access across all platforms, making it easier for everyone, including those with mobility issues.

Travelers can find help at the customer assistance points and make use of the convenient departure screens and announcements for real-time information.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V cameras ensure security throughout the premises. Though the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, it does offer seating areas and accessible toilets to make your wait more comfortable.

If you're in the mood for a coffee or a snack, you'll be pleased to know that refreshment facilities are available, along with shops and an ATM located at the entrance.

Convenient Transport Links

Travelling onward from St Albans City is a breeze with its extensive transport links. The station supports a robust rail replacement service ensuring minimal disruption to your travel plans. There's a dedicated taxi service for those needing a direct ride to their destination. Buses are also readily available to tunnel you across St Albans and surrounding areas. The bustling roads promise easy transitions whether you're hitting the city or heading to a quieter suburb.

Popular Train Destinations

St Albans City station acts as a fantastic launch pad for train travel enthusiasts. Common routes connect you swiftly to central London locations such as London St Pancras International, London Blackfriars, and Farringdon. For those needing to catch a flight, trips to Luton Airport Parkway are uncomplicated. Other destinations include Brighton for a seaside escape or Gatwick Airport for international travel.
